Hi there, I have a datasource associated with a schema, and wish to select from a table on a different schema (to which I have access).
Something like: SELECT name FROM SHARE.dbo.PROVINCE; (The "dbo" portion is a Sybase requirement, I've been told by the DBA? Whatever the case, the above works fine when run as is against sybase) Anyway, using annotations on my entity class as follows: @Entity @Table(name="PROVINCE", schema="SHARE.dbo") it generates sql with quote marks, eg: SELECT name FROM "SHARE.dbo".PROVINCE; Sybase hates this - is there any way I can configure openjpa to not quote the schema part? I had a look at the DBDictionary (and SybaseDictionary) docs, but couldn't see anything that seemed appropriate? Any help appreciated, please excuse any ignorance.
